Media is a plural form of the word medium. The contemporary meaning of the term is that it is the means of communication with the intention of reaching a large number of people, e.g. television, radio and printed media.

The importance of conveying a certain message to a vast number of people and in order to do it with a necessary efficiency, media has developed into various branches. Some of these branches are advertising, print and published media, multimedia, electronic, digital and, probably the most important, the news media.

Other terms that include the word media are individual branches of science including media ecology, meshing and psychology.

The documentaries and video materials compiled in this category are the best example how the media is used in educational purposes. With the development of the technology, media coverage has expanded greatly and not just in a sense of coverage but also in the accessibility of different information that would, otherwise, be extremely difficult to obtain. The ongoing technological advancement is, eventually, render obsolete the printed media, making it just a remnant of the past century.
